Helpful details to send

  • Whether sewage is backing up, surfacing, or triggering an alarm
  • Tank, lid, pump, control-panel, or lift-station location if known
  • Last pumping or inspection date and any available system records
  • Gate width, hose distance, road surface, animals, and safe truck access
  • Commercial usage, operating hours, and what must stay open
